Originally Posted by ryansti
There's a bunch of ponds in fair oaks. I fish for large mouth bass in the ponds. Once the salmon run starts I'll be down at the river, I hear there are still some Shad in the American river right now. I need to go down there. Shad are fun to catch They fight really good for their size.
sweet, ill try some of those ponds one of these days...there are salmon in the american right now, but there numbers are poor, i'd wait til theres a run and not a trickle...around the end of september.. there are still shad in the american yes, but from what ive read, its towards the end of their season..but i'd say its still possible to hook into some
